Abstract
The present invention relates to technical field of coatings, especially a kind of composite type heat stabilizer, is made of forming for following parts by weight: 100-150 parts of rare earth thermal stabilizer, 60-100 parts of zinc calcium composite thermal stabilizer, 20-100 parts of auxiliary heat stabilizer, 90-500 parts of lubricant, 2-6 parts of polyalcohol and 5-30 parts of phosphite ester.A kind of composite type heat stabilizer of the invention, it is mixed and is made by the heating of rare earth thermal stabilizer, zinc calcium composite thermal stabilizer, auxiliary heat stabilizer, lubricant, polyalcohol and phosphite ester, the synergistic effect of each component is given full play to, the initial stage of the rare earth complex heat stabilizer and long-term thermal stability performance are all good, cost is relatively low, asepsis environment-protecting is a kind of environment-friendly high-efficiency heat stabilizer kind, can be applied to PVC processing.

Background technique
Polyvinyl chloride is one of five big synthetic resin general in the world, and dosage is maximum, extensive with superior performance
For every field such as construction industry, agricultural, daily necessities.Processing heat stability is poor when due to PVC high temperature, in its processing and forming
Heat stabilizer be must be added to maintain its performance, common heat stabilizer mainly has lead salts, organic tin, terres rares and metal
The stabilizers such as soaps.Lead salt type thermal stabilizing agent is cheap, thermostable effect is good, and dosage is bigger, but its toxicity is big, serious to endanger
Evil human health simultaneously pollutes environment.Metal soap thermal stabilizers effect limited capacity.And organic tin heat stabilizer performance efficiency,
Contamination hazard is small, but expensive, at high cost.Rare earth thermal stabilizer, exclusive use effect is less desirable, and performance needs to be mentioned
Height, but compounded with other heat stabilizers and can be realized efficient effect.Therefore it develops a kind of with efficient, nontoxic, at low cost
Heat stabilizer has very important meaning.
